OPINION OF PROBABLE
COST
PARKING GARAGE
(includes 350 spaces and an allowance for retail &rooftop)
$22,600,000
PARK CONSTRUCTION
(includes roadway and park)
$30,332,000
CONTINGENCY
(10% of construction at 15% design)
$5,293,200
ESCALATION
(10% of construction, 2026/2027)
$5,293,200
FULL TIME 3RD PARTY CITY INSPECTOR
(construction phase on-site field office)
$1,440,000
SOFT COSTS
(design & construction phase fees & services)
$4,500,000
FURNITURE, FIXTURES AND EQUIPMENT
(allowance)
$1,000,000
TOTAL $70,458,400
PARK WITH PARKING GARAGE
50
PARK CONSTRUCTION
(includes roadway, park & 3rd street surface parking)
$30,807,000
CONTINGENCY
(10% of construction at 15% design)
$3,080,700
ESCALATION
(10% of construction, 2026/2027)
$3,080,700
FULL TIME 3RD PARTY CITY INSPECTOR
(construction phase on-site field office)
$720,000
SOFT COSTS
(design & construction phase fees & services)
$3,950,000
FURNITURE, FIXTURES AND EQUIPMENT
(allowance)
$1,000,000
TOTAL $42,638,400
PARK WITH SURFACE PARKING

NEXT STEPS
Finalize Parking Option Decision for Master Plan
June 3 - Parks & Recreation Briefing for Council Direction
Finalize Formal Design & Master Plan Document
Aug 2025 through Aug 2026 – Construction Documents
Jan 2027 through Dec 2028 – Construction
